While achieving an attractive smile is an all-natural perk of orthodontic therapy, the benefits prolong far beyond looks. Correctly straightened teeth and a well balanced bite add to improved dental wellness in a number of methods: Straight teeth are simpler to clean, which aids protect against tooth cavities and gum illness. A proper bite permits reliable chewing, which assists in digestion and overall digestive tract health.

Dental braces aren't the only way to improve uneven teeth or bite troubles. We likewise use something called a palatal expander, which is specifically valuable when the jaw is too narrow.


The Ultimate Guide To All Star Family Orthodontics


The expander fits inside the mouth, attached to the top back teeth. It slowly separates the 2 halves of the jawbone at the roof of the mouth's mid-point, which is called the stitch.

This is the educational path to coming to be an orthodontist: 4 years of undergraduate work, 4 years of oral school, and 2 to 3 years in an orthodontics residency program
